CVE-2019-1652
Authenticated Command Injection in Cisco RV320/RV3325 Small Business Routers

CVE-2019-1652 is an improper input validation flaw (CWE-20, leading to command injection per CWE-78) in the web-based management interface of Cisco Small Business RV320 and RV325 Dual Gigabit WAN VPN routers. An authenticated, remote attacker who already holds administrative privileges on the device exploits it by sending crafted HTTP POST requests to the management interface, and a successful exploit allows arbitrary command execution as root on the underlying Linux shell. Because administrative credentials are required, the bug is typically a second stage of an attack on an internet-facing edge router rather than a standalone entry point. All RV320 and RV325 routers running firmware predating the firmware updates Cisco released are affected, and these models have since reached end-of-life. Exploitation is confirmed in the wild: the vulnerability was added to CISA's KEV catalog on 2022-03-03, carries a 95.9% EPSS probability (100th percentile), has had public PoCs since 2019, and news coverage reports attackers — including China-linked groups — targeting the roughly 9,000 RV320/RV325 units exposed online.

Do: Apply the firmware updates Cisco released for the RV320/RV325 per the vendor advisory, as required by the CISA KEV listing, and since these routers are end-of-life, plan hardware replacement where the updated firmware cannot be installed. In the interim, restrict access to the web-based management interface to trusted networks only and check exposed devices for signs of compromise, given active targeting by China-linked threat actors.

CVE-2019-1653
Unauthenticated Config Disclosure in Cisco RV320/RV325 Routers

CVE-2019-1653 is an improper access control flaw (CWE-284) in the web-based management interface of Cisco Small Business RV320 and RV325 Dual Gigabit WAN VPN routers. It is triggered by sending requests to vulnerable URLs on the management interface without authentication, bypassing the intended access controls. An attacker gains the ability to download the full router configuration — which can expose credentials and VPN/VPN-tunnel settings — as well as detailed diagnostic information about the device. Any Cisco RV320 or RV325 router whose management interface is reachable, particularly over the internet, is affected. The flaw is listed in CISA's Known Exploited Vulnerabilities catalog (added 2021-11-03) and carries a 99.9% EPSS score, though no public proof-of-concept is known and no ransomware association has been confirmed.

Do: Apply the updated router firmware from Cisco as instructed in the vendor advisory, per the CISA KEV required action. If updating is not immediately possible, restrict or disable WAN-side access to the web management interface and limit it to trusted management hosts. Because the downloaded configuration can contain credentials, change administrative and VPN passwords after patching, and review logs for signs of unauthenticated configuration downloads.

The Hacker NewsJan 28, 2019

If the connectivity and security of your organization rely on Cisco RV320 or RV325 Dual Gigabit WAN VPN routers, then you need to immediately install the latest firmware update released by the vendor last week.

Cyber attackers have actively been exploiting two newly patched high-severity router vulnerabilities in the wild after a security researcher released their proof-of-concept exploit code on the Internet last weekend.

The vulnerabilities in question are a command injection flaw (assigned CVE-2019-1652) and an information disclosure flaw (assigned CVE-2019-1653), a combination of which could allow a remote attacker to take full control of an affected Cisco router.

The first issue exists in RV320 and RV325 dual gigabit WAN VPN routers running firmware versions 1.4.2.15 through 1.4.2.19, and the second affects firmware versions 1.4.2.15 and 1.4.2.17, according to the Cisco’s advisory.

Both the vulnerabilities, discovered and responsibly reported to the company by German security firm RedTeam Pentesting, actually resides in the web-based management interface used for the routers and are remotely exploitable.

  • CVE-2019-1652—The flaw allows an authenticated, remote attacker with administrative privileges on an affected device to execute arbitrary commands on the system.
  • CVE-2019-1653—This flaw doesn't require any authentication to reach the router's web-based management portal, allowing attackers to retrieve sensitive information including the router's configuration file containing MD5 hashed credentials and diagnostic information.

The PoC exploit code targeting Cisco RV320/RV325 routers published on the Internet first exploits CVE-2019-1653 to retrieve the configuration file from the router to obtain its hashed credentials and then exploits CVE-2019-1652 to execute arbitrary commands and gain complete control of the affected device.

Researchers from cybersecurity firm Bad Packets said they found at least 9,657 Cisco routers (6,247 RV320 and 3,410 RV325) worldwide that are vulnerable to the information disclosure vulnerability, most of which located in the United States.

The firm shared an interactive map, showing all vulnerable RV320/RV325 Cisco routers in 122 countries and on the network of 1,619 unique internet service providers.

Bad Packets said its honeypots detected opportunistic scanning activity for vulnerable routers from multiple hosts from Saturday, suggesting the hackers are actively trying to exploit the flaws to take full control of the vulnerable routers.

The best way to protect yourself from becoming the target of one such attack is to install the latest Cisco RV320 and RV325 Firmware release 1.4.2.20 as soon as possible.

Administrators who have not yet applied the firmware update are highly recommended to change their router's admin and WiFi credentials considering themselves already compromised.
